当采用分快查找时,数据的组织方式为()。

题目
单选题
当采用分快查找时,数据的组织方式为()。
A

数据分成若干块,每块内数据有序

B

数据分成若干块,每块内数据不必有序,但块间必须有序,每块内最大(或最小)的数据组成索引块

C

数据分成若干块,每块内数据有序,每块内最大(或最小)的数据组成索引块

D

数据分成若干块,每块(除最后一块外)中数据个数需相同

如果没有搜索结果或未解决您的问题,请直接 联系老师 获取答案。
相似问题和答案

第1题:

对线性表进行二分查找,要求线性表为______。

A.以顺序方式存储

B.以链接方式存储

C.以顺序方式存储,且要求数据元素有序

D.以链接方式存储,且要求数据元素有序


正确答案:C
解析:二分查找的前提是线性表以顺序存储,且数据元素有序。

第2题:

只要数据元素保持有序,则查找时就可以采用折半查找方法()

A.对

B.错


正确答案:B

第3题:

采用二分查找方法查找长度为n的线性表时,每个元素的平均查找长度为()。

A、O(n2)

B、O(nlog2n)

C、O(n)

D、O(log2n)


参考答案:D

第4题:

长度为12的按关键字排序的查找表采用顺序组织方式。若采用二分查找方法,则在等概率情况下,查找失败时的ASL值是______。

A.37/12

B.62/13

C.39/12

D.49/13


正确答案:D
解析:已知12个元素进行二分查找,查找失败的情况为13种。各种情况查找的路径长度加起来共有49次,故ASL为49/13。

第5题:

采用二分查找方法查找长度为n的线性表时,每个元素的平均查找长度为______。

A.O(log2n)

B.O(n)

C.O(nlog2n)

D.O(n2)


正确答案:A

第6题:

对于静态表的顺序查找法,若在表头设置监视哨,则正确的查找方式为()

A.从第0个元素往后查找该数据元素

B.从第1个元素往后查找该数据元素

C.从第n个元素往开始前查找该数据元素

D.与查找顺序无关


正确答案:C

第7题:

对线性表进行二分查找时,要求线性表必须( )。

A、以顺序方式存储

B、以顺序方式存储,且数据元素有序

C、以链接方式存储

D、以链接方式存储,且数据元素有序


正确答案:B

第8题:

对有序表而言采用二分查找总比采用顺序查找法速度快。()

此题为判断题(对,错)。


参考答案:错误

第9题:

查找数据时,假设查找内容为b[!aeu]ll,则可以找到的字符串是( )。 A.billB.ball

查找数据时,假设查找内容为b[!aeu]ll,则可以找到的字符串是( )。

A.bill

B.ball

C.bell

D.bull


正确答案:A
暂无解析,请参考用户分享笔记

第10题:

性表中采用折半查找法(二分查找法)查找一个数据元素,线性表应(54)。

A.数据元素按值有序

B.采用顺序存储结构

C.据元素按值有序,并且采用顺序存储结构

D.据元素按值有序,并且采用链式存储结构


正确答案:C
解析:只有当线性表中数据元素按值大小有序排列,并且采用顺序存储结构时才能使用折半查找方法查找元素。即使线性表中数据元素按值大小有序排列,但采用的不是顺序存储结构(如链式),仍然不能够采用折半查找方法。本题应选C。

更多相关问题